Enum fire_http::fs::IntoPathBufError
source · pub enum IntoPathBufError {
TraversalAttack,
InvalidCharacter,
Utf8(Utf8Error),
}
Available on crate feature
fs
only.Variants§
Trait Implementations§
source§impl Clone for IntoPathBufError
impl Clone for IntoPathBufError
source§fn clone(&self) -> IntoPathBufError
fn clone(&self) -> IntoPathBufError
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for IntoPathBufError
impl Debug for IntoPathBufError
source§impl Display for IntoPathBufError
impl Display for IntoPathBufError
source§impl Error for IntoPathBufError
impl Error for IntoPathBufError
source§fn source(&self) -> Option<&(dyn Error + 'static)>
fn source(&self) -> Option<&(dyn Error + 'static)>
The lower-level source of this error, if any. Read more
1.0.0 · source§fn description(&self) -> &str
fn description(&self) -> &str
👎Deprecated since 1.42.0: use the Display impl or to_string()
source§impl From<Utf8Error> for IntoPathBufError
impl From<Utf8Error> for IntoPathBufError
source§impl PartialEq for IntoPathBufError
impl PartialEq for IntoPathBufError
source§fn eq(&self, other: &IntoPathBufError) -> bool
fn eq(&self, other: &IntoPathBufError) -> bool
This method tests for
self
and other
values to be equal, and is used
by ==
.impl Copy for IntoPathBufError
impl Eq for IntoPathBufError
impl StructuralEq for IntoPathBufError
impl StructuralPartialEq for IntoPathBufError
Auto Trait Implementations§
impl RefUnwindSafe for IntoPathBufError
impl Send for IntoPathBufError
impl Sync for IntoPathBufError
impl Unpin for IntoPathBufError
impl UnwindSafe for IntoPathBufError
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
source§impl<Q, K> Equivalent<K> for Qwhere
Q: Eq + ?Sized,
K: Borrow<Q> + ?Sized,
impl<Q, K> Equivalent<K> for Qwhere Q: Eq + ?Sized, K: Borrow<Q> + ?Sized,
source§fn equivalent(&self, key: &K) -> bool
fn equivalent(&self, key: &K) -> bool
Compare self to
key
and return true
if they are equal.